Meaning of Mushka

A feminine Russian pet form of the name Maria, possibly meaning "little mouse".

Popularity of Mushka by gender

Based on the last 36 years of data, Mushka is exclusively a female name.

For the most recent data in 2023, there were 23 female babies and 0 male babies born with the name Mushka.
